Is it just me or does anyone else feel that the sound from the iPhone 4S headphone jack is a bit different from the iPhone 4 headphone jack? I am using ES5.I can't say which one is better just yet though.
- googleli
- Trader Feedback: 0
-
- offline
- 2,369 Posts. Joined 12/2008
- Location: Hong Kong
- Select All Posts By This User
OK. I feel the iPhone 4S has a slightly wider soundstage and better positioning of instruments. The 4S also has a tad stronger bass. Its higher mid is slightly rolled off compared with the iPhone 4, but at the same time slightly more sibilant in the same song I compare with the old iPhone 4. At this very moment I prefer iPhone 4's headphone out more. You may wonder why I am doing this given all the bricks I have - I use the iPhone 4 and iPhone 4 only when I am on the go. I already bring three phones when I am on the go (the iPhone 4S, the Samsung Galaxy S2 and Blackberry Torch) and I really don't want to bring any more brick. I hope the dock out to CLAS will not be affected but I will try to compare between the iPhone 4 and iPhone 4S in this regard as well. Oh and of course, I will burn in the iPhone 4S some more before coming to a solid conclusion.
